Transaction 77e50d36adafe35613c6a8cbcea9b80c0f2c51065f6d318700c9b36642656216
1 Input
2 Outputs
- 77e50d36adafe35613c6a8cbcea9b80c0f2c51065f6d318700c9b36642656216:0
- 77e50d36adafe35613c6a8cbcea9b80c0f2c51065f6d318700c9b36642656216:1
value 338851777
address 182HueQ2yPd2KaML2Wt2szC9q5Ax5v4RXC
value 62135258750
address 1927hgvLktzZMeq8JRdfyAsrQ2zY5qgz6E